How do we move ourselves from Incidental Learners to Intentional Learners? We can do so by understanding the different needs of learners.

Photo credit: varunkul01 | Pixabay

Leaderonomics, head of digital learning Sashe Kanapathi discusses these needs and the solutions available to address them – all in the aim of making learning a strategic weapon in the organisation.
